Powertrain Engineer
Job Summary:
Morbark’s Powertrain Engineer works as part of the Product Engineering team. The Engine Specialist’s primary role is selecting, modeling, and purchasing engines and/or engine components to meet Engineering requirements for Morbark’s product lines.
Duties and Responsibilities:
- Select engines for product use
- Coordinate with Engineer for performance requirements
- Coordinate with Purchasing Department for timing/availability
- Coordinate with Sales Department for customer preference
- Determine or design engine subcomponent and packaging requirements
- Design or select cooling and exhaust subsystems
- Design enclosures
- Coordinate with clutch suppliers for attachments
- Work with CAD team to ensure proper model and BOM generation
- Validate engines and engine packages
- Determine validation needs
- Establish test plans
- Run, direct, or coordinate actual product testing
- Work with Engineering and Quality teams to drive down warranty occurrences and expense
- Identify training opportunities and help develop training needed to improve the overall organization’s development
- Create reports for management outlining current project status or current issues
- Keep a working log of open issues, design issues, and timelines for resolutions
- Contribute to problem resolutions and participate in problem solving activities when needed
- Travel time up to 10% may be required for this position
